Do you need a license to fish for frogs in Ohio?
A fishing license is required to take frogs or turtles on public and private property. Persons fishing in privately owned ponds, lakes, or reservoirs that are open to public fishing through an agreement or lease with the ODNR Division of Wildlife are required to have a fishing license.
